"An geöffneter Tür" is a novel by Clara Sudermann that tells the story of a young woman named Marianna who embarks on a journey of self-discovery and personal growth. Set in the early 20th century, the novel follows Marianna as she navigates the challenges and complexities of life, love, and identity. Through vivid prose and rich character development, Sudermann explores themes of freedom, ambition, and the pursuit of happiness in a rapidly changing world.

As Marianna grapples with societal expectations and personal desires, she must decide what path to take and what sacrifices are worth making.
